Automatic detection of loose bolts in pipeline structures based on anti-noise mel cepstrum differential features and deep learning

Key Points

  • Detection of loose bolts achieved using deep learning methods and mel cepstrum features, enhancing safety in infrastructure.
  • Key metric indicates improved accuracy rates in identifying loose bolts, potentially reducing maintenance costs significantly.
  • Analysis based on anti-noise mel cepstrum differential features for identifying structural weaknesses in pipeline systems.
  • Highlights the importance of automated monitoring systems to ensure structural integrity and prevent accidents.
